The changes in this release are as follows:
Execution of ~/.ssh/rc was disabled for sessions where a command has
been forced by the sshd_config ForceCommand directive (unsafe default
behavior). Chroot support for sshd was added. Internal sftp-server
support was added to sshd, to allow chroot operation without support
files. A "no-user-rc" option was added to ~/.ssh/authorized_keys to
disable execution of ~/.ssh/rc in public key authentication. An sftp
protocol extension, "[EMAIL PROTECTED]", was added to provide
a rename operation with POSIX semantics.

Project description:
Portable OpenSSH is a Unix/Linux port of OpenBSD's excellent OpenSSH,
a full implementation of the SSH1 and SSH2 protocols. It includes
sftp client and server support.
